Practical Details and Value
The tour lasts around two hours, making it a manageable addition to a day’s itinerary. The cost is a good value considering the depth of storytelling and personal interaction. You also have the flexibility to reserve in advance and pay later, which helps if your plans change unexpectedly.
What to bring? Comfortable shoes are essential since you’ll be walking on uneven surfaces. Sunscreen and rain gear are advisable depending on the weather, as Barbados can be sunny or rainy. The tour isn’t suitable for those with mobility impairments, so plan accordingly.

FAQ
Is this tour suitable for children? Many travelers enjoyed it, especially those interested in history and architecture. However, since it involves walking and uneven surfaces, older children or those comfortable with walking will get the most out of it.
How long does the tour take? It lasts about two hours, which is enough to see the main sights and hear engaging stories without feeling rushed.
What should I wear? Comfortable shoes are a must. Depending on the weather, sunscreen and rain gear are recommended, especially since part of the tour is outdoors.
Can I cancel if my plans change? Yes. You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und. This flexibility makes it easier to plan around your Barbados itinerary.
Is the tour accessible for people with mobility issues? Unfortunately, no. The tour is not suitable for those with mobility impairments due to walking on uneven or historic surfaces.
What language is the tour conducted in? The tour is in English, with live guides providing narration and answering questions.
